A custom made screw-on 2-stop grad ND filter for my CV15/4.5

4389568695_28e341d65c.jpg


from a Singh-Ray Galen Rowell Filter plate 84x 120 mm.
Cut out by an optician and put into a cheap Tama U-Slim Digital UV Filter ring.

Generally I dont like screw-on grad NDs but this one has a super soft transition that compensates dynamic range nicely without artifacts.
